Nicole R.

I've tried Bon Me through a food truck at an event last year, so I was happy to see this location while I was in the Longwood area. The food was just as good as I remembered. I've tried their sandwiches and bowls and for both portion sizes are generous. The Namesake was delicious. Bread was crisp outside and soft inside, pork was tender, and the vegetables were fresh. Another time I tried the K-town Throwdown bowl which was also flavorful with fresh ingredients. For drinks, I tried the pumpkin five spice bubble tea and the Thai basil limeade and both were refreshing. Ordering on the kiosks was easy and food arrived quickly, even during the lunch rush. Dining area was clean with plenty of seating available. I'll be back next time I'm in the Longwood area.

Kevin N.

Overall, fairly disappointed with the food here. Ambiance and service were fine, but the food was not good at all.ATMOSPHERE/ARCHITECTURE: 7/10Modern looking interior with some outdoor seating and overall can accommodate 20-30 people.SERVICE: 7/10Service was fine without any issues.FOOD: 2/10Singapore Style Noodles - 2/10 - These noodles were what they were advertising and so I got them to try. Not authentic at all. Noodles were soggy, oily and worst of all, pretty flavorless. Very disappointed and I would not get this again.Miso Kimchi Ramen - 3/10 - The soup broth was very lacking which is the heart of a bowl of ramen. It did not have that strong miso flavor that I would expect from a miso ramen. The meat was also subpar. This was probably the weakest bowl of ramen that I have ever had from a dine in experience.Vietnamese Iced Coffee - 2/10 - Sad to say even the drinks were not any better. This coffee did not have the robusta base flavor that I would expect out of a Viet coffee. This just tasted off and wrong in so many ways it's hard to pinpoint what was the main thing wrong with it.VALUE: 2/10I gave this a low score not because the food is overpriced, because I think the prices are in line with other places, but because the food is so bad and they are charging the same prices. You have so many other options that this is just a waste of value.PROBABILITY OF RETURN: 0/10TO EAT OR NOT TO EAT: Please, please, AVOID this place at all costs.OVERALL: 3/10
